    BREAKING — National Mortgage News reports that Bank of America has revised its non-qualified mortgage issuance forecast upward, driven by strong investor appetite for non-agency securities. Insurers in particular have been active buyers of these instruments, signaling renewed confidence in mortgage credit that falls outside the qualified-mortgage framework. The adjustment suggests institutional capital continues to seek yield in private-label mortgage markets even as the broader rate environment remains unsettled.
